Highly Collectible Judgment · Composite scenario · illustrative

Priority Business Judgment Against Owner of Operating LLC

A $640K judgment against an individual who actively manages an operating LLC and owns commercial real estate scores in the priority tier; structured enforcement resolves within 18 months.

Underwriting Thought Process

  • Collectability is high — known business and known real estate provide multiple enforcement levers.
  • Asset visibility is strong; investigation is confirmatory rather than exploratory.
  • Judgment age is fresh and well within renewal life.
  • Documentation is complete (certified copy, abstract, ledger).

File Facts

Amount
$640,000
Age at intake
11 months
Real property
Known commercial parcel, ~$1.4M senior debt, ~$900K equity
Business
Active LLC; debtor is sole manager / member
Employment
W-2 from own LLC
Bank
Known operating account

Outcome

Abstract recorded → debtor exam → charging order issued → settlement at refinance closing within 18 months for near-full recovery plus accrued interest.

Takeaways

  • High visibility plus multiple enforcement levers compresses recovery cycle.
  • Quiet leverage (recorded abstract) often outperforms aggressive remedies.
  • Charging orders create pressure even when entity control prevents seizure.
